THE final member of a gang that burgled homes in areas such as Abbots Bromley, Barton-under-Needwood and Kings Bromley has been jailed for a decade.
Endrit Nikolli, 28 and of Walsall, was sentenced to ten years behind bars at Chester Crown Court yesterday (29th April) after he admitted conspiracy to commit burglary with intent to steal at an earlier hearing.
Other members of the gang behind at least 44 burglaries across the country were sentenced earlier this month.
It is believed they took more than £1million of goods in total.
